Northwest Pipe Company is the largest manufacturer of engineered welded steel pipe water systems in North America. Our manufacturing facilities are strategically positioned to meet North America’s growing needs for water and wastewater infrastructure. Our solution-based products serve a wide range of markets including water transmission, plant piping, tunnels, and river crossings. Our prominent position is based on a widely-recognized reputation for quality, service, and manufacturing to meet performance expectations in all categories including highly-corrosive environments. To serve the recognized needs in water infrastructure, we manufacture large-diameter, high-pressure, engineered welded steel pipeline, as well as reinforced concrete pipe, Permalok® steel casing pipe, and T-Lock® and Arrow-Lock® protective lining systems. In addition to fabricating pipes for water transmission primarily related to drinking water systems, we also make products for hydroelectric power systems, wastewater systems, industrial plant piping systems, and certain structural applications.

After spending his childhood in Oregon, Tim Leatherman stayed local and received his BS in Mechanical Engineering from Oregon State University. A low-budget, post-college trip abroad, which included many fix-it situations, convinced Tim of the need for a pliers based multi-purpose tool. Once back home in the states, Tim set to work developing his idea. On July 5, 1983 Leatherman Tool Group, Inc. was officially incorporated based on a few simple principles: manufacture quality products that deliver excellent value to the consumer while providing good, living-wage jobs to the local workforce. More than thirty years later we’re still going strong in the U.S., in our home town of Portland, Oregon. Every multi-tool and knife we make is crafted by one of the 600 Oregonians who call Leatherman a great place to work, and we stand behind our products with a no-questions-asked 25 year warranty. Wellons, Inc. is the founding member of Wellons companies and has been a leader in providing wood-fired energy systems, lumber dry kilns, sawmill equipment, and related products and services to the forest products and biomass industry. In addition to engineering and manufacturing capabilities, Wellons, Inc. also offers installation of our systems in the USA and technical assistance with installation and commissioning for our international projects. Wellons, Inc. also has a complete customer service department offering parts, technical services and boiler and refractory services through our RPI Division.

Over the past 30 years, Benchmade has evolved from a small garage in Southern California to a thriving knife manufacturing business located in Oregon City, OR. Motivated to design a knife that embodied the latest manufacturing technology and material, Les de Asis turned his passion into a family owned and operated business that continues to set the standards for production knife manufacturing around the world.
